PBX SETTING
Please note that this setting is only available in Germany and France.
The unit is connected to a PBX, you can program it to acess automatically to public line outside PBX.

PBX setting

Use the following procedure to use the PBX settiing function :
1Press the [MENU] key.
2Press the [ ] key ( ) or [ ] key ( )
until "4:USER PROGRAM" appears,
and then press the [OK] key.
3Press the [ ] key ( ) or [ ] key ( )
until "22:PBX SETTING" appears, and
then press the [OK] key.
4Press the [ ] key ( ) or [ ] key ( )
to select "1:ON" or "2:OFF".
5Press the [OK] key.
6Press the [ ] key ( ) or [ ] key ( )
to select "1:FLASH" or "2:ID", and
then press the [OK] key.

7

Press the [ ] key ( ) or [ ] key ( )"1:SET"
or "2:CLEAR", and then press the [OK] key.
8Press the 10-key pad to enter the ID
CODE and choose a value between
0-999. Then press the [OK] key.

R-key function (only activated when PBX setting
is ON) R-key allows use to dial (or register) PBX
internal numbers : to dial (or register) an
internal number, press [SPEAKER] key prior to
your number. This will add an "R" digit on LCD
display to indicate that this number is internal
and will not be forwarded to the Public Switched
Telephone Network. Please note that the
speaker will not be activated in this case.
